Chelsea sign Liam Delap from Ipswich in £30m move

June 5, 2025

Chelsea have confirmed the arrival of striker Liam Delap from Ipswich Town in a deal worth £30 million. The 22-year-old has committed to a six-year stay at Stamford Bridge after the London club triggered a relegation clause in his contract following Ipswich’s drop from the Premier League. First signing of the season done for Ruben Amorim

June 2, 2025

Manchester United have agreed a deal to sign Wolverhampton Wanderers forward Matheus Cunha for £62.5 million. The former Atlético de Madrid man will sign for five years with an option to extend for a sixth.
